Copenhagen 1/8 2019. 33 cl little chubby bottle from Mikkeller Web-shop. Alvinne' usual yellow and brown label which gives reminiscences to the 1970-ties.

Pours hazy orange with a medium-sized white head. Settles as thin, patchy layer of foam unable to cover the surface of the beer. Crawling up the side of the glass. moderate lacing.

Aroma is strongly sour with a sweet odor rummaging in the background. Vinegar, sour unripe berries, green apples. Faint sweet fruit - might be the plum - lurking. Almost vinous. Think sour Italian White Wine.

Medium strong carbonation. Thin, oily, tightly tingling texture.

Flavor is lightly sweet followed by a strong, vinegary sourness. Aftertaste is sharp and bitter. Light sweet undercurrent. Lingers for a while.

The light sweetness lifts the sharp sourness. The Plums is a bit subdued but makes a difference.
